1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ia vs. 2010 Ford Mondeo

To start off, 2010 Ford Mondeo is newer by 46 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ia would be higher. At 2,967 cc (6 cylinders), 2010 Ford Mondeo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Ford Mondeo (223 HP @ 6150 RPM) has 189 more horse power than 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ia. (34 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Ford Mondeo should accelerate faster than 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Ford Mondeo weights approximately 719 kg more than 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Ford Mondeo,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Ford Mondeo (281 Nm @ 4900 RPM) has 197 more torque (in Nm) than 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ia. (84 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2010 Ford Mondeo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ia.

Compare all specifications:

1964 Volkswagen Karmann-Ghia 2010 Ford Mondeo
Make Volkswagen Ford
Model Karmann-Ghia Mondeo
Year Released 1964 2010
Body Type Coupe Station Wagon
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 1190 cc 2967 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 34 HP 223 HP
Engine RPM 3600 RPM 6150 RPM
Torque 84 Nm 281 Nm
Torque RPM 2000 RPM 4900 RPM
Engine Bore Size 77 mm 89 mm
Engine Stroke Size 64 mm 79.5 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 820 kg 1539 kg
Vehicle Length 4200 mm 4810 mm
Vehicle Width 1640 mm 1820 mm
Vehicle Height 1340 mm 1430 mm
Wheelbase Size 2430 mm 2760 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 40 L 59 L
